WebApr 14, 2024 · What are the 5 principles of Effectuation? The five principles of effectual logic. Bird-in-hand principle—start with your means. Affordable-loss principle—focus on the downside risk. Lemonade principle—leverage contingencies. Patchwork-quilt principle—form partnerships. Pilot-in-the-plane principle—control the future. WebProfessor Sarasvathy calls starting with what you have the BIRD-IN-HAND PRINCIPLE, based on the proverb, “A bird in the hand is worth two in the bush.” First, entrepreneurs make a list of their means and resources. Then they think about what kinds of things they could do with those means and resources. They imagine different possibilities. WebThe third principle of effectual reasoning is at the heart of entrepreneurial expertise—the ability to turn the unexpected into the profitable. Expert entrepreneurs learn not only to work with surprises but also to take advantage of them. In most contingency plans, surprises are bad—the worst-case scenarios.

WebDefinition: Having something for certain is better than the possibility of getting something better. A bird in the hand is a sure thing; it’s in your hand. You already have the bird. If you try to catch another, however, you risk losing the bird in your hand and also whatever it was you were trying to catch.
